🚹 Men’s Health Week 2026 Club Funding Opportunity 🚹

As part of Men’s Health Week 2026, Waterford Sports Partnership is inviting sports clubs and organisations across Waterford to apply for funding to help increase male participation in sport and physical activity.

✅ 5 clubs/organisations will receive €500 each
✅ Deliver a 4-week participation programme
✅ Programmes must begin during Men’s Health Week (15th–21st June 2026)
✅ Focus on welcoming new participants and creating long-term pathways into activity

We’re especially encouraging clubs with creative ideas to recruit and retain men and boys in sport and physical activity.

🔔 The Supporting Refugees in Ireland initiative is now open for applications for 2026. The programme helps those looking to join Pfizer Grange Castle through 3-day immersive mentoring and upskilling workshops.

During the initial 3-day programme, you will gain invaluable insights, skills and knowledge and use high tech equipment to uncover the multitude of projects that are currently being developed across the Pfizer Group that are supporting some of the biggest selling biopharmaceutical products in the global marketplace. After the 3-day programme concludes, there may be opportunities for participants to apply for an internship role depending on suitability.

The successful candidate should:
✅Have an honours degree (or equivalent / higher) in Science or Engineering
✅Be available for a period of 3-days in early July to attend the programme.
